Understanding Erc20

The thing we now have to primarily consider is that we’re going to deploy a sensible contract written with Solidity to Avalanche. This is the characteristic that Avalanche offers us- to find a way to deploy any smart contract to the chain and no requirement for a model new language particular contract idea to work together. Let’s take a glance at how to create an ERC-20 contract and deploy it to avalanche C-Chain. Events in Ethereum are often triggered when a transaction adjustments a contract’s state. They are essential as a result of they can provide data to things which are exterior to the Ethereum blockchain, which may then set off other external issues to happen.

  • Therefore, contract owners could want to pay gasoline on behalf of the person to minimize back friction, or let their customers pay for gasoline with fiat money or ERC20 token.
  • This might translate into larger scalability for dapps hosted on Holochain.
  • The project uses the Hierarchical Hybrid Consensus Mechanism , which amalgamates parts from PoW, PoS, and parallel computing with the aim of making an efficient and secure platform.
  • We can presently see that there’s a complete supply of a hundred tokens and are all owned by a single handle.
  • Now after these two command are carried out, Again examine nodejs version by typing “nodejs -v” .
  • With OmiseGO, and the OMG token, Omise goals to simplify the limitations to funds by eradicating the necessity to personal a checking account.

The process of creating tokens that work efficiently on the Ethereum network has changed over the previous couple of years yielding with the creation of what is known as the “ERC-20 Standard”. As the protocol is upgraded, the problem bomb is usually pushed additional out in time. The protocol has included a problem bomb from the start https://erc20.tech , and the bomb has been pushed back several occasions. It was originally positioned there primarily to make sure a successful improve from proof of labor to proof of stake, an improve which removes miners entirely from the design of the network. The Ethereum Virtual Machine is the runtime environment for transaction execution in Ethereum.

It outlined six minimal necessities for the way tokens behave on the Ethereum blockchain. Anyone might comply with the token commonplace and implement extra functions as needed. This commonplace ignited the ICO wave, permitting for the creation of core infrastructure and exchanges that is the spine of the crypto ecosystem right now. These tokens are designed and used solely on Ethereum, which is a decentralized and open-source computing platform that permits the creation of good contracts and decentralized purposes . Once the steadiness has been checked, the contract owner may give their approval to the person to collect the required number of tokens from the contract’s address. The approve perform also checks the transaction in opposition to the entire supply of tokens to make certain that there are none lacking or further.


The largest ERC20 token sales to-date embrace tasks such as EOS and Tezos . You insert a coin and push the button that corresponds to your alternative. This sequence of events completely matches the outline of a sensible contract. Essentially, a smart contract can be seen as a contract that is prepared to monitor the fulfillment of its phrases with out human intervention and is prepared to penalize or stop a breach of contract. As you’ve already learned in our lesson about Ethereum, the target of the Ethereum project is to develop use instances for blockchains past peer-to-peer payments. Insight Chain INB Insight Chain goals to build a decentralized research ecosystem that contains an information buying and selling platform, reviews, indexes, and funding suggestions.

The community consists of the aggregated energy of consumer devices. Golem is reportedly able to compute tasks that run the gamut from CGI rendering to machine learning. Transactions between participants are deemed to be secure because computations take place in sandbox environments that are sequestered from hosts’ methods.

Both contracts and regular addresses can management and reject which token they obtain by registering a tokensReceived hook. Crypto trading has enticed Ananthi Reeta to write down for CoinQuora. She has covered several totally different blockchain and crypto niches, particularly altcoins. Digital artists can use ERC721 tokens to guard their original work from unauthorized copies. Artists are capable of tokenize digital work with ERC721 tokens, making a cryptographic shortage and protecting its worth. An exterior party can name it to take tokens out of another user’s account.

I’ll Create A Pockets App Like Trust Pockets For Android And Ios,erc20 Token

Ether is the cryptocurrency generated by the Ethereum protocol as a reward to miners in a proof-of-work system for including blocks to the blockchain. It is the one currency accepted in the cost of transaction fees, which additionally go to miners. The block reward together with the transaction charges provide the motivation to miners to keep the blockchain rising (i.e. to keep processing new transactions). [newline]Therefore, ETH is prime to the operation of the network. Each Ethereum account has an ETH stability and may send ETH to some other account.

KuCoin Futures-Earn newbie gift up to $500Take 30s to create an account and declare the beginner gift when you complete easy duties. Trade Bitcoin and Ethereum futures with as a lot as 100x Leverage, deep liquidity and tight unfold. As of August 28, 2021, it’s expected to be released in 2022. On 27 August 2021, the blockchain experienced a brief fork that was the outcome of purchasers working totally different incompatible software versions. In 2019, Ethereum Foundation worker Virgil Griffith was arrested by the US authorities for presenting at a blockchain conference in North Korea.

The contracts include a reputation contract, an order-matching contract, and an aggregating contract. The aggregating contract gathers data of the selected oracles to find probably the most accurate outcome. MKR tokens are also used to pay transaction charges on the Maker system, and provides holders with voting rights within Maker’s steady approval voting system. As a decentralized platform that makes use of smart contracts to ship transparency and immutability, Ethereum makes it simple for anybody to create new blockchain tokens. User-friendly apps automate the process, which means knowledge of smart contracts isn’t required.